/// Encrypt the given buffer containing a plaintext message of fixed length.
/// The result will include the encrypted buffer, followed by the tag, and
/// also be fixed length.
/// This can be used without relying on alloc or heapless
fn encrypt_fixed_length<L>(
&self,
nonce: &GenericArray<u8, Self::NonceSize>,
associated_data: &[u8],
buffer: &GenericArray<u8, L>,
) -> Result<GenericArray<u8, Sum<L, Self::TagSize>>, Error>
where
L: ArrayLength<u8> + Add<Self::TagSize>,
Sum<L, Self::TagSize>: ArrayLength<u8>,
{
let mut buffer = buffer.clone();
let tag = self.encrypt_in_place_detached(nonce, associated_data, buffer.as_mut_slice())?;
Ok(buffer.concat(tag))
}

/// Decrypt the given buffer containing a ciphertext of fixed length, with
/// a postfix tag.
/// This can be used without relying on alloc or heapless
fn decrypt_fixed_length<L>(
&self,
nonce: &GenericArray<u8, Self::NonceSize>,
associated_data: &[u8],
buffer: &GenericArray<u8, L>,
) -> Result<GenericArray<u8, Diff<L, Self::TagSize>>, Error>
where
L: ArrayLength<u8>
+ Sub<Self::TagSize>
+ Sub<Diff<L, Self::TagSize>, Output = Self::TagSize>,
Diff<L, Self::TagSize>: ArrayLength<u8>,
{
let (ciphertext, tag) = Split::<u8, Diff<L, Self::TagSize>>::split(buffer);
let mut result = ciphertext.clone();
self.decrypt_in_place_detached(nonce, associated_data, result.as_mut_slice(), tag)?;
Ok(result)
}
